用于编码高动态范围帧以及施加的低动态范围帧的方法和设备与流程

文档序号:11139325阅读:来源:国知局

技术特征:

1.一种用于编码帧的方法,特征在于,包括:

-根据所述帧确定(101)背光帧;

-响应所述帧和所述背光帧计算(103)残差帧;以及

-使用根据施加帧(IMF)计算(109)的残差帧的预测值,预测编码(110)所述残差帧,所述施加帧是要编码的帧的低动态版本。

2.根据权利要求1的方法,其中所述施加帧和所述要编码的帧具有不同的颜色分级。

3.根据权利要求1的方法,其中所述施加帧和所述要编码的帧在不同的颜色空间中表示。

4.根据权利要求1-3之一的方法,其中,根据所述施加帧的解码版本计算所述残差帧的预测值。

5.根据权利要求1-4之一方法,其中计算所述残差帧的预测值包括:通过使用颜色映射函数(CMF)将所述施加帧的解码版本映射到所述残差帧。

6.根据权利要求5的方法,其中所述颜色映射函数使用3D颜色查找表。

7.根据前述权利要求之一的方法,其中根据所述施加帧进一步确定所述背光帧。

8.根据权利要求7的方法,其中确定所述背光帧包括通过帧IMF的分量划分所述帧的每个分量。

9.根据前述权利要求之一的方法,其中该方法进一步包括:在预测编码(110)前(106)映射所述残差帧,以及在确定所述背光帧之前逆映射(113)所述施加帧的每个分量。

10.根据权利要求1-9之一的方法,其中预测编码(110)所述残差帧遵从SHVC标准。

11.一种解码来自至少一个比特流的帧的方法,该方法包括:

-通过至少部分解码比特流获取(104,105)背光帧;

-通过至少部分解码比特流获取(112)解码的施加帧,所述解码的施加帧为要解码的帧的低动态版本;

-根据所解码的施加帧获取预测值

-通过至少部分解码比特流以及通过使用根据所解码的施加帧获取的预测值,对解码的残差帧进行预测解码(1101);以及

-响应所解码的残差帧和解码的背光帧对该帧进行解码。

12.根据权利要求11的方法,其中该方法进一步包括:

-通过至少部分解码比特流,获取与3D颜色LUT相关的参数;以及

-根据所解码的施加帧和获取的参数获取所述预测值。

13.根据权利要求11或12的方法,其中该预测值包括用于3D颜色LUT的每个区域的特定预测值

14.根据权利要求11-13之一的方法,其中对解码的残差帧进行预测解码(1101)遵从SHVC标准。

15.一种用于编码帧的装置,特征在于,包括被配置为以下的处理器:

-根据所述帧确定背光帧;

-响应所述帧和所述背光帧计算残差帧;以及

-使用根据施加帧计算的残差帧的预测值,预测编码所述残差帧,所述施加帧是要编码的帧的低动态版本。

16.一种用于解码来自于至少一个比特流的帧的装置,特征在于,其包括被配置为以下的处理器:

-通过至少部分解码比特流获取(104,105)背光帧;

-通过至少部分解码比特流获取(112)帧,解码的施加帧,所述解码的施加帧为要解码的帧的低动态版本;

-根据所解码的施加帧获取预测值

-通过至少部分解码比特流以及通过使用根据所解码的施加帧获取的预测值,对解码的残差帧进行预测解码(1101);以及

-响应所解码的残差帧和解码的背光帧对该帧进行解码。

17.一种计算机程序产品,包括当该程序在计算机上执行时,执行根据叔利要求1的编码方法的步骤的程序代码指令。

18.一种计算机程序产品,包括当该程序在计算机上执行时,执行根据权利要求11的解码方法的步骤的程序代码指令。

19.一种处理器可读介质,其中存储了用于使处理器至少执行根据权利要求1的编码方法的步骤的指令。

20.一种处理器可读介质,其中存储了使处理器至少执行根据权利要求11的解码方法的步骤的指令。

21.一种非瞬时性存储介质,携有当程序在计算设备上执行时、用于执行根据权利要求1至14之一的方法步骤的程序代码指令。

当前第2页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1